Title: The development of a piano-recorder system
Authors: Damm, Bernt W. 
Keywords: Music recorder -- Computer programs;Pianola -- Computer programs;Player-piano rolls -- Computer programs
Issue Date: 1993
Publisher: Cape Technikon
Abstract: This thesis describes the development and design of a pianorecorder system. This system makes it possible to record the notes played on a piano onto a computer disk. The records can then be used for the manufacturing of pianola rolls.
